C++ int binary representation
WebJul 16, 2010 · int x = 5; cout<< (char)x; the code above outputs an int x in raw binary, but only 1 byte. what I need it to do is output the x as 4-bytes in binary, because in my code, x can be anywhere between 0 and 2^32-1, since. cout<< (int)x; doesn't do the trick, how would I do … WebApr 12, 2024 · The algorithm works as follows − Convert the exponent into binary representation. Initialize a variable result to 1. For each bit in the binary representation, starting from the most significant bit − Square the result. If the current bit is 1, multiply the result by the base. Return the result. Implementation in Golang
C++ int binary representation
Did you know?
WebApr 11, 2024 · The binary of 1024 is 10000000000 (one 1 and ten 0’s) which goes out of the range of int. Even with long long unsigned as return type the highest you can go is 1048575 which is way less than the range of int. An easier but effective approach would be to store the individual digits of the binary number in a vector of bool. WebNov 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
WebAug 3,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
WebThe most common representation of a positive integer is a string of bits, using the binary numeral system. The order of the memory bytes storing the bits varies; see endianness. … WebUsing Built-in methods. In C++, we can use the bitset () member function from the std::bitset namespace, which can construct a bitset container object from the integer argument. In Java, we can use the Integer.toBinaryString () method, which returns the specified integer's string representation. In Python, we can use the built-in function bin ...
WebNov 14,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
WebDec 29, 2008 · I'd like to display the binary (or hexadecimal) representation of a floating point number. I know how to convert by hand (using the method here), but I'm interested in seeing code samples that do the same.. Although I'm particularly interested in the C++ and Java solutions, I wonder if any languages make it particularly easy so I'm making this … daily naps horse racing tipsWebNov 14, 2024 · 1. 1. 1. The bitwise AND operator is a single ampersand: . It is just a representation of AND which does its work on the bits of the operands rather than the truth value of the operands. Bitwise binary AND performs logical conjunction (shown in the table above) of the bits in each position of a number in its binary form. &. biology personal statement cambridgeWebMay 31, 2024 · Given an array arr [] consisting of N positive integers, the task is to modify every array element by reversing them binary representation and count the number of elements in the modified array that were also present in the original array. Examples: Input: arr [] = {2, 4, 5, 20, 16} Output: 2 Explanation: biology pedigree worksheetWebNov 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. daily nao index since january 1950WebDec 15, 2011 · I just tried it on my PC and it worked as expected. This code prints in Hexadecimal, not in binary. Also, your comment suggests that you don't understand the difference between an integer representation of 2, and a floating point version. an int with the value 2 has a binary representation of 10, but a float is totally different – biology personalityWebApr 12, 2024 · package main import ( "fmt" "math" ) func main() { x := 8.0 binaryLog := math.Log2(x) fmt.Printf("Binary logarithm of %v is %v\n", x, binaryLog) } Output Binary logarithm of 8 is 3 The Log2 function can also be used to find the binary logarithm of an integer value by converting it to a float64 value. Here's an example −. Example daily naps seniorsWeb提示:本站為國內最大中英文翻譯問答網站,提供中英文對照查看,鼠標放在中文字句上可顯示英文原文。若本文未解決您的問題,推薦您嘗試使用國內免費版chatgpt幫您解決。 biology personal statement examples oxford